Books 1 & 2 Samuel tell the stories of three heroes God used to establish a kingdom for His people: Samuel, the revered last judge; Saul, the impressive first king of Israel; and David, the flawed poet-warrior. Beyond the page-turning adventures, battles, and political gamesmanship lies the story of a greater King—the true and forever reigning son of David, Jesus. Join us as we start these stories.

In the name of the Father, the Son, and ... the Holy Spirit. We pray in the name of all three, but how often do we live with an awareness of only the first two? As Jesus ascended into heaven, He promised to send the Holy Spirit—the Helper—so that we could be true and living witnesses for Christ. Unfortunately, today's church has admired the gift but neglected to open it.

"Join us in the boiler room!" Huh? Charles Spurgeon, a renowned preacher in the 1800s, was quick to reveal the secret to his powerful Sunday sermons: the unflattering basement room where many of his parishioners remained in prayer every week. We've set aside two times this summer (June 10 and July 8 | 6:30pm - 7:30pm) to center prayers on two key church needs: (1) the pastoral search, and (2) the health and unity of our community of faith during the transition.
